WELLINGTON IN POSSESSION.—V. D. Bevan (No. 7), the Wellington half-back and vice-captain, receives the ball from D. G. Harker, while R. H. Duff, a Canterbury forward (second from right), attempts to get clear of the ruck. On the right is C. P. Williams, the Wellington lock.
